What is Polyacrylamide?


Polyacrylamide is a water-soluble polymer formed from acrylamide monomers through polymerization. It possesses high molecular weight and can be tailored for specific characteristics by adjusting its composition. The resulting product exhibits excellent flocculation properties, making it invaluable for applications that require the aggregation of particles in suspension.


Types of Polyacrylamide


1. Anionic Polyacrylamide This type carries a negative charge and is commonly used in water treatment processes to remove contaminants from wastewater. It is effective in binding with positively charged particles, facilitating the sedimentation process.


2. Cationic Polyacrylamide With a positive charge, cationic polyacrylamide is often employed in the paper and pulp industry, as well as in the textile sector, where it aids in improving fiber retention and enhancing the quality of final products.


3. Nonionic Polyacrylamide This type has no net charge and is primarily used in applications requiring lower interaction with charged particles. Nonionic polyacrylamide is favored in oil recovery and as a soil conditioner in agriculture.


Applications in Various Industries

1. Water Treatment Polyacrylamide is extensively used in both municipal and industrial water treatment facilities. Its flocculating properties help to aggregate suspended solids, making it easier to separate impurities from water and facilitating clean water production.


2. Oil Recovery In the oil and gas industry, polyacrylamide serves as a viscosifier in enhanced oil recovery (EOR) processes. It helps in increasing the viscosity of water injected into oil reservoirs, improving oil displacement and recovery rates.


3. Agriculture As an effective soil conditioner, polyacrylamide helps retain moisture in sandy soils, reduces erosion, and improves crop yield. It enhances the soil structure, providing a better habitat for microorganisms and promoting healthier plant growth.


4. Mining In the mining sector, polyacrylamide is used for ore processing and tailings management. It aids in the flocculation of fine particles, allowing for efficient separation and recovery of valuable minerals.


Market Dynamics and Challenges


As a polyacrylamide supplier, it is essential to stay updated on market trends and be aware of challenges that may affect product demand. The increasing focus on environmental sustainability drives the demand for eco-friendly alternatives, leading to advancements in biodegradable options. Additionally, rising regulations regarding chemical use in various industries necessitate suppliers to ensure compliance with local and international standards.


Furthermore, fluctuating raw material prices can impact the cost of production, requiring suppliers to adopt efficient sourcing strategies to maintain competitive pricing. Building strong relationships with manufacturers and maintaining a reliable supply chain can mitigate these risks.
